Problems solved by technology

[0005] First, the existing system cannot completely track a single dish, causing customers to be unable to predict the serving time of the ordered dish and the processing status of the dish, that is to say, the customer cannot have an intuitive understanding of the dish he ordered , I don’t know which of the dishes I ordered have been cooked, which dishes have not been cooked and how long it will be served
[0006] Second, the existing system makes it impossible for catering managers to quantify the workload of catering enterprise employees. Catering managers do not know exactly how many dishes each chef has cooked and how many dishes each passer has delivered. , how many customers each waiter served
Kitchen printers generally use heat-sensitive printing paper, and the kitchen is a place with heavy oil and sewage stains. Once the heat-sensitive paper comes into contact with hot oil or hot water, the writing on it is easy to blur, and the heat-sensitive printing paper often appears when passing dishes. Putting paper in the dish will cause harm to human health

Embodiment Construction

[0030] The technical solutions of the embodiments of the present invention will be clearly and completely described below in conjunction with the accompanying drawings of the present invention.

[0031] like figure 1 As shown, the catering smart cloud management system of the present invention includes several vegetable clips containing RFID (Radio Frequency Identification, radio frequency identification) tags, handheld devices, table displays, kitchen displays and servers. In this embodiment, 433MHz wireless communication technology is used as the For example, the 433MHz wireless communication module is a wireless module using the CC1101 chip. When using the 433MHz wireless communication technology, the catering smart cloud management system also includes a network base station connecting the wired network and the wireless network.

Abstract

The invention discloses an intelligent food and beverage cloud-management system and an intelligent food and beverage cloud-management method. The intelligent food and beverage cloud-management system comprises dish clips, handheld devices, dining table displays, kitchen displays and a server, signals of the dish clips are transmitted via a wireless network, RFID (radio frequency identification) tags for identifying real-time states of dishes are arranged in the dish clips, and wireless communication modules, RFID card swiping modules and display modules are arranged inside the handheld devices, the dining table displays and the kitchen displays. The dish clips are bound with the dishes, are swiped on the kitchen displays and the handheld devices, so that the real-time processing states of the dishes are updated for the server and are transmitted to the dining table displays, customers can conveniently know the processing state of each dish ordered by the customers, a management process of a food and beverage enterprise can be optimized, service quality is improved, and the system is low in total cost and easy to popularize and utilize.
